Brussels, 9 December 2005: Pakistan has become an official observer state to the Energy Charter Conference, an inter-governmental organisation promoting energy cooperation among its 51 member states from across Europe and Asia. Pakistan's application to become a signatory to the 1991 Energy Charter Declaration, and thereby to become an observer to the Energy Charter, was unanimously approved at the 16th meeting of the Energy Charter Conference on 9 December 2005, and the Declaration was signed by the Ambassador of Pakistan to Belgium, Luxemburg and the European Union, H.E.
